The management of the farm takes pride in raising pure-bred hogs and cattle. The farm is used as an experimental station for raising certified seeds. The arrangement of the buildings and the evident care Which is taken in keeping the grounds clean and orderly give the farm a very pleasing appearance. The F arm pro- vides beef, pork, milk and eggs for the dining hall. It also furnishes grains for the manufacture of breakfast foods and flour in a newly launched industry. Besides providing a greater part of the staple foods used at the Polytechnic, it furnishes work for about one third of the boys working at WM

Tyler Hall THE NEYVEST BUILDING on the campus, Tyler Hall, was dedicated in 1930. Tyler Hall will accomodate fifty-five boys and a matron and house man in surroundings more ideal than in any other dormitory in the state. It is heated with a two-pipe steam heating system and on each floor there is a. central bath and toilet room with an additional shower room in the basement. There is also a locker room and adequate laundrying facilities. This spring a new washing machine was added to other equipment and the school began to do all its own laundry, including one sheet and one pillow case for each member of the student body. For the past two summers students and faculty have been continually working on the lawn about Tyler Hall, plant- ing trees and shrubbery, making walks and caring for the lawn. ...A. ., , Poly Dairy Herd the school. The barn is very well equipped, having stanchions for twenty milch cows and a modern dairy equipment in connection. The silo is built of concrete from ten feet below the ground to sixty feet in height. The farm may be considered as the backbone of the Polytechnic plan of education. A very high percentage of the enrollment of the Insti- tute is of a self-help nature, and most of these at one time or another, serve their apprentice-ship on the farm.
